The government-owned Arabic daily "Oman" published an editorial on March 22 under the headline "Three Years of Bloodshed in Iraq": "Certainly the coalition forces that invaded Iraq did not anticipate the length of their stay there, having based their miscalculations on false assumptions. Although the Iraqis have been suffering for 25 years, we can describe the last three as the bloodiest and most destructive to date. Coalition forces under U.S. leadership are keen to prevent the deterioration of the situation in Iraq or the eruption of a civil war, because that will indicate the failure of the U.S. mission. America and all parties have a moral responsibility to save Iraq and to preserve its unity, for this is the true, effective path to a better future for the Iraqis." -------------- Promoting Palestinian Unity... -------------- ¶2. On March 23, another "Oman" editorial looked at "The Palestinian Process at the Crossroads": "It seems that conflicts between the Palestinian leadership and Hamas are escalating in advance of the formation of a new government under Ismael Haniya's leadership. Palestinian national unity through cooperation is an important step, and so ongoing dialogue among President Mahmoud Abbas, Hamas leader Ismael Haniya, and all other political powers is a matter that will define the Palestinian future and its link with peace issues, as well as negotiations with Israel. Mending the Palestinian house is a prerequisite for establishing confidence that this cooperation will benefit the people." -------------- ...and Distracting Israeli Voters -------------- ¶3. The privately owned daily "Al-Watan" carried an editorial on March 24 decrying "Israeli Election Games": "As the Israeli election on March 28 approaches, anxiety is rising among Israeli officials, especially those who have put themselves forward for the Knesset or other government office. In the past, Israel's military leaders competed by demonstrating the highest level of suffering they could inflict on the Palestinians, indicating their ability to protect so-called "Israeli Security." However, the generation of military leaders has ended, and Israeli voters are faced with candidates inexperienced in military matters; as a result, the lack of enthusiasm among them is obvious. Therefore, these leaders had to create imaginary victories, such as storming the prison in Jericho, strengthening the blockade that starves the Palestinians in retaliation for electing Hamas, and encouraging other countries to withhold aid, all to restore the trust of Israeli voters."
